Solution for 389.06 is what percent of 56:

389.06:56*100 =

(389.06*100):56 =

38906:56 = 694.75

Now we have: 389.06 is what percent of 56 = 694.75

Question: 389.06 is what percent of 56?

Percentage solution with steps:

Step 1: We make the assumption that 56 is 100% since it is our output value.

Step 2: We next represent the value we seek with {x}.

Step 3: From step 1, it follows that {100\%}={56}.

Step 4: In the same vein, {x\%}={389.06}.

Step 5: This gives us a pair of simple equations:

{100\%}={56}(1).

{x\%}={389.06}(2).

Step 6: By simply dividing equation 1 by equation 2 and taking note of the fact that both the LHS
(left hand side) of both equations have the same unit (%); we have

\frac{100\%}{x\%}=\frac{56}{389.06}

Step 7: Taking the inverse (or reciprocal) of both sides yields

\frac{x\%}{100\%}=\frac{389.06}{56}

\Rightarrow{x} = {694.75\%}

Therefore, {389.06} is {694.75\%} of {56}.
